gerbera [ˈdʒɜːbərə]
n
(Life Sciences & Allied Applications / Plants) any plant of the perennial genus Gerbera, esp the Barberton daisy from S. Africa, G. jamesonii, grown, usually as a greenhouse plant, for its large brightly coloured daisy-like flowers: family Asteraceae [named after Traugott Gerber (died 1743), German naturalist] ThesaurusLegend: Synonyms Related Words Antonyms
